For 1937, Chevrolet offered both the Master and the more richly equipped Master Deluxe series, both riding on a 112.25-inch wheelbase and powered by the overhead-valve “Stovebolt” six-cylinder engine that had helped Chevrolet outsell Ford through much of the 1930s. The Master Deluxe distinguished itself with a higher level of trim and comfort than the standard Master, making it the more desirable choice for buyers wanting a touch more refinement in their family sedan. These cars represented Chevrolet’s move upmarket, offering smooth six-cylinder power and a comfortable ride at a time when the marque was cementing its position as one of America’s most popular manufacturers.
